Live sports coverage has been transformed with leading-edge broadcast production technology providing outstanding image and audio quality to audiences. Ultra-high-definition cameras, advanced microphone systems, and sophisticated editing equipment allow production teams to capture every instant of sporting action with extraordinary accuracy. The implementation of virtual 3D experiences and enhanced analyses systems has present immersive watching experiences that situate viewers virtually within arenas and arenas. Drone technology has effectively broadened the artistic options for capturing aerial shots and distinctive perspectives previously impossible or prohibitively expensive. Real-time data synergy enables broadcasters to overlay statistics, player details, and tactical analysis immediately onto the live feed, creating an engaging educational viewing experience.

Commentary and sports analysis has advanced notably with the integration of state-of-the-art technological resources and information analytics. Modern analysts currently have access to real-time data, athlete tracking data, and sophisticated analytical tools that enhances their capacity to provide meaningful commentary during broadcasts. The depth of analysis accessible has shifted coverage from simple play-by-play descriptions to in-depth tactical analyses that educate viewers. Advanced graphics packages allow commentators to depict sophisticated tactics and player movements with graphic support that make the game truly accessible to informal viewers.
